From the Louvre to the Great Wall

The Louvre in Paris is one of the most famous museums in the world, and for good reason. It houses an incredible collection of art from all over the world, including some of the most iconic works of art ever created. The Mona Lisa, the Venus de Milo, and the Winged Victory of Samothrace are just a few of the masterpieces that can be found in the Louvre.

Image 1

The Great Wall of China is another one of the world’s most famous landmarks. It is a massive structure that stretches for thousands of miles across China. It was built over many centuries as a way to protect the country from invaders. The Great Wall is a testament to the ingenuity and determination of the Chinese people.

The Seven Wonders of the Ancient World were a list of the most impressive man-made structures in the world as compiled by ancient Greek writers. The list included the Great Pyramids of Giza, the Hanging Gardens of Babylon, the Statue of Zeus at Olympia, the Temple of Artemis at Ephesus, the Mausoleum at Halicarnassus, the Colossus of Rhodes, and the Lighthouse of Alexandria.

Of the Seven Wonders of the Ancient World, only the Great Pyramids of Giza survive today. However, there are many other wonders of the world that can be found around the globe.
